According to police reports, a traffic stop in Waltham, Vermont, on February 26, 2026, resulted in the arrest of 23-year-old Parker N. Bent from Hinesburg, who is suspected of driving under the influence of drugs. The incident occurred around 4:22 PM on Plank Road near its intersection with US Route 7.

Vermont State Police initiated the stop after observing a violation and, during the interaction, noted signs of impairment. Following this assessment, Bent was arrested and taken to the Vergennes Police Department for processing. After completing the processing, he was released with a citation to appear in court.

Bent is scheduled to appear in the Addison County Superior Court, Criminal Division, on April 27, 2026, at 12:30 PM. Police say that the charges against him are allegations at this stage, and details such as court dates may change as the legal proceedings continue.
